What's The Definition Of Spontaneous?
spontaneous
adjective: A spontaneous event happens because of processes within something rather than being caused by things outside it. adjective: Spontaneous acts are not planned or arranged, but are done because someone suddenly wants to do them. spontaneous in American English acting in accordance with or resulting from a natural feeling, impulse, or tendency, without any constraint, effort, or premeditation adjective: coming or resulting from a natural impulse or tendency; without effort or premeditation; natural and unconstrained; unplanned spontaneous in British English adjective: occurring, produced, or performed through natural processes without external influence |
